Alberta Ecotrust Foundation and Audette have created desktop retrofit plans for nearly 8,000 buildings across Alberta — primarily in Edmonton and Calgary — and compiled them into an interactive mapping tool. These complimentary plans are available to Alberta building owners and managers through our free Alberta Ecotrust Retrofit Accelerator program.
What is a desktop retrofit plan?
A desktop retrofit plan provides a clear roadmap for building upgrades. It considers the building as a whole and outlines which retrofits should be prioritized, the recommended order of implementation, and the estimated capital costs and potential savings. Proactive retrofit planning can extend a building’s lifespan, enhance tenant comfort, modernize building systems, support long-term asset value, and reduce carbon emissions.

About the mapping tool
These buildings have been analyzed using Audette’s physics-based modelling platform, which was developed by building scientists and trained on more than 800,000 unique energy model simulations. Modelled building types include existing multi-unit residential buildings (MURBs), long-term care facilities, offices, retail buildings, hotels, restaurants, warehouses, and schools.
